Cost Savings

Time 5 minutes per file times 10 files per day

@ $20.00 per hour = $4320.00 annually Space Costs

A file cabinet = 4 square feet at $20.00 per sq ft per year plus walk space, utilities, lighting etc

Estimated $2860.00 per year per practice.

Hardware Needs As much hard drive storage as you

can afford with a “raid” drive A reliable back up system with

ability to be taken off premise At least 2 monitors – preferably 3 Dedicated scanner(s)

Scan Snap by Fujitsu Avoid multi function machines

How to Start

Do not go it alone Design a flowchart for your work Design an electronic workflow plan Develop an implementation plan

Will be multi year Will not be expensive

Be flexible as you learn and progress
